I just got a really nice Hoover Concept One (model U3101 I believe) and was wondering how to get the front cover off? (the part that's covering the cord and cord reel.) I got it all off except for the last corner nearest to the headlight. Anyone know how to get that off?
OOH and the bag? I removed the 2 screws, but that plastic piece seems really stuck onto there. I'm afraid to force it, so. ANY TIPS ANYONE? |

has no screws but you do use a screw driver to remove it. Inside the bag copartment is a curved plastic piece with 2 vertically oriented slots. Stick the screw driver in one slot & bend to to unseat the friction fit curved piece. Repeat with second slot. I'm not near my Concept now to be sure the piece i'm talking about holds fast to the front cover or not. But it is a key piece in a Concept teardown.
